Wage rigidity, employment fluctuations and minimum wage policy – using a real options

2015 
There are two divergent perspectives on the effects of minimum wage on employment. This paper shows that the relationship between wages and employment is not the only factor that needs to be considered in policymaking. Our model implies that regions characterized by wage rigidity and employment fluctuations are not an appropriate environment for increased minimum wage.
